How Is Gold Plating Different From Solid Gold and Gold Filled

Factor

Gold Plated

Gold Filled

Solid Gold

Gold content

Thin surface layer

5% gold by weight bonded to base

41.7%–75%+ pure gold

Base metal

Brass or copper

Brass

None

Starting price (Pakistan)

Rs. 1,500–5,000

Rs. 8,000–20,000

Rs. 60,000+

Tarnish resistance

1.5–3 years with care

10–30 years

Permanent

Best use

Daily wear, styling

Long-term daily wear

Investment, heirlooms

Skin sensitivity

Safe with brass base

Safe

Safe

Key distinction: A women gold filled bracelet has gold mechanically bonded to the base metal in a much thicker layer than plating, making it significantly more durable. Gold plated is thinner but considerably more affordable and visually equivalent in most everyday settings.

What Are the Main Types of Gold Plated Bracelets for Women

Gold Plated Chain Bracelet

The most popular everyday style. A gold plated chain bracelet for women comes in several link formats:

  • Figaro chain — alternating short and long links, classic and structured

  • Cable link — uniform oval links, clean and minimal

  • Box chain — square links with a modern, geometric look

  • Rope chain — twisted links that catch light from multiple angles

Best for: daily wear, stacking, office, casual outfits.

Simple Gold Plated Band Bracelet

A flat or rounded band in 4mm–8mm width with minimal embellishment. Plain, rope-textured, or lightly hammered finish. The most outfit-neutral piece a woman can own.

Best for: everyday wear, beginners building a jewellery collection.

Gold Plated Bangle

A rigid, clasp-free ring that slides over the hand. Available in slim plain bands or broader engraved designs. Sits flush on the wrist with no movement, suits both traditional and western outfits.

Best for: Pakistani traditional wear, minimalist daily styling.

Gold Plated Charm and Coin Bracelet

Features hanging coin-shaped or decorative pendants on a chain base. Adds visual movement and interest without being overly formal.

Best for: casual wear, Eid, fusion outfits.

Gold Plated Tennis Bracelet

A continuous line of AAA cubic zirconia stones set across a gold plated band. Creates a surface of reflected light across the wrist that reads as fine jewellery in most contexts.

Best for: formal events, weddings, occasion wear.

Gold Plated Pearl Bracelet

Pearl stones set in a gold plated band or chain with a gold clasp. Combines warmth of gold with the classic softness of pearl.

Best for: walima, formal events, office wear.

What Is the Price of Gold Plated Bracelets for Women in Pakistan?

Price Range

What You Get

Best For

Rs. 1,500–2,500

Zinc or thin brass base, basic plating

Casual, short-term wear

Rs. 2,500–3,500

Brass base, 18K gold plating, tarnish coating

Daily wear, Eid, gifting

Rs. 3,500–5,000

AAA zircon or pearl settings, tennis or charm styles

Formal, occasions

Rs. 5,000+

Multi-strand, kundan, designer stone-set pieces

Weddings, bridal styling

Best value: The Rs. 2,500–3,500 range consistently offers brass base construction with proper 18K gold plating and a tarnish-resistant finish lasting 1.5 to 2 years of regular wear.

How Long Does a Gold Plated Bracelet Last: Quick Overview

A quality women's gold plated bracelet on a brass base with 18K or 22K plating and tarnish-resistant coating lasts 1.5 to 3 years with proper care.

Three habits that most extend lifespan:

  1. Remove before washing hands, bathing, or swimming

  2. Wipe with a soft dry cloth after each wear

  3. Store separately in a pouch or box to avoid scratching

What reduces lifespan fastest: Regular water contact, perfume or lotion applied directly over the bracelet, and storing loose with other metal jewellery.

How to Choose the Right Gold Plated Bracelet for Women

Occasion

Recommended Style

Daily office wear

Slim gold plated chain bracelet or simple band

Casual / everyday

Coin bracelet or adjustable chain

Eid and family events

Stacked chain + bangle + coin bracelet

Formal / wedding guest

Tennis bracelet or pearl and gold bracelet

Bridal functions

Multi-strand or stone-set gold plated bracelet

By Wrist Size

  • 17cm snug fit, minimal movement

  • 18cm standard comfortable fit for most women

  • 19cm+  relaxed fit, suits larger wrists

To measure: Wrap a soft tape around your wrist and add 1.5cm for a fitted feel or 2cm for a looser fit.

How to Style a Gold Plated Bracelet for Women

Minimal daily look: One slim gold plated chain bracelet on one wrist, watch on the other. Clean and complete without effort.

Stacked wrist look: Layer two to three pieces  one chain bracelet, one slim bangle, one coin or charm bracelet in varying widths for depth without heaviness.

Occasion look: Wear a single tennis or pearl bracelet as a standalone statement piece. No stacking needed when the individual piece has visual weight.

Styling principle: Match the visual weight of the bracelet to the formality of the outfit. Slim and minimal for casual; textured and layered for festive; stone-set for formal.

FAQs about Gold Plated Bracelets for Women

Q: Is a gold plated bracelet safe to wear on skin? 

Yes, provided the base metal is brass or copper. Avoid zinc alloy bases if you have sensitive skin, as lower-quality alloys are more likely to cause reactions.

Q: What is the difference between a gold plated and gold filled bracelet for women? 

A gold filled bracelet has gold bonded to the base metal in a thicker, more durable layer  lasting up to 30 years. A gold plated bracelet has a thinner surface coating lasting 1.5–3 years. Gold filled costs significantly more but offers better longevity.

Q: Can a gold plated chain bracelet for women be worn in water? 

No. Water accelerates the breakdown of the plating layer. Remove before washing hands, showering, or swimming to preserve the finish.

Q: What is the best gold plated chain bracelet for women for daily wear? 

A brass-base figaro or cable-link chain bracelet with 18K gold plating and a tarnish-resistant coating in the Rs. 2,500–3,500 range offers the best combination of appearance, durability, and value for daily wear.

Q: How is a bracelet for women gold plated different from gold tone jewellery?

 Gold plated women's bracelet means a real gold layer has been electroplated onto the base metal. Gold tone means the metal is simply coloured to look gold with no actual gold content. Gold plated is more durable and holds its appearance significantly longer than gold tone finishes.
